
Fan favorite actor Clancy Brown (The Shawshank Redemption, Highlander, Dexter, SpongeBob SquarePants, Daredevil, The Punisher) joins Amazon The boys deductible! He was chosen for the upcoming spin-off series titled Gen V..
The news comes from One Take News, which claims that his role is currently under wraps and that Brown will appear in at least one episode of the spin-off. I just hope he ends up playing a badass villain.
Gen V. stars Jaz Sinclair (The terrifying adventures of Sabrina), Possibility Perdomo (The terrifying adventures of Sabrina), Lizze Broadway (Bone), Shelley Conn (Bridgerton), Maddie Phillips (Bounty hunters teenagers), London Thor (Shameless), Derek Luh (Worth shining), As a German (Caviar), Patrick Schwarzenegger (The ladder), Sean Patrick Thomas (Barber shop), And Marco Pigossi (Invisible city).
The project is inspired by the G-Men, which is a parody of the X-Men in The boys comic series. Set in America’s only college exclusively for young adult superheroes (run by Vought International), Gen V. is an irreverent, R-rated series that explores the lives of hormonal and competitive Supes as they test their physical, sexual and moral boundaries, vying for the best contracts in the best cities. It’s partly a university show, partly Hunger games – with all the heart, satire and vulgarity of The boys. “
